Q1 2024 Earnings Estimate for Innospec Inc. (NASDAQ:IOSP) Issued By Seaport Res Ptn

Innospec Inc. (NASDAQ:IOSPFree Report) – Stock analysts at Seaport Res Ptn boosted their Q1 2024 EPS estimates for Innospec in a research report issued on Wednesday, April 17th. Seaport Res Ptn analyst M. Harrison now forecasts that the specialty chemicals company will post earnings per share of $1.68 for the quarter, up from their previous forecast of $1.67. The consensus estimate for Innospec’s current full-year earnings is $6.72 per share. Seaport Res Ptn also issued estimates for Innospec’s Q2 2024 earnings at $1.57 EPS, Q3 2024 earnings at $1.70 EPS, Q4 2024 earnings at $1.82 EPS, FY2024 earnings at $6.78 EPS and FY2025 earnings at $7.48 EPS.

Innospec Price Performance

Innospec stock opened at $120.82 on Thursday. The firm has a 50 day simple moving average of $124.22 and a 200-day simple moving average of $115.04. The stock has a market capitalization of $3.01 billion, a PE ratio of 21.69 and a beta of 1.10. Innospec has a 12-month low of $91.74 and a 12-month high of $131.18.

Innospec (NASDAQ:IOSPG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 13th. The specialty chemicals company reported $1.84 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$1.59 by $0.25. The business had revenue of $494.70 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$479.47 million. Innospec had a net margin of 7.14% and a return on equity of 13.69%. The business’s revenue was down 3.1%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the firm posted $1.20 earnings per share.

Innospec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Innospec Inc develops, manufactures, blends, markets, and supplies specialty chemicals in the United States, rest of North America, the United Kingdom, rest of Europe, and internationally. The company's Fuel Specialties segment offers a range of specialty chemical products that are used as additives in additives in diesel, jet, marine, fuel oil and other fuels.
